How Twitter Works
Twitter is a platform where users can post and interact with messages known as “tweets.” Each tweet can contain up to 280 characters, including spaces. Users can follow other users to see their tweets in their feed. Twitter also allows users to retweet, like, and reply to tweets, fostering a dynamic and engaging community.
Features of Twitter
Twitter offers a wide range of features that make it a versatile platform for communication and content sharing. Here are some of the key features:
Feature | Description |
---|---|
Direct Messages | Users can send private messages to each other. |
Hashtags | Hashtags are used to categorize tweets and make them discoverable. |
Retweets | Users can share tweets from other users with their followers. |
Twitter Moments | Twitter Moments are curated collections of tweets on a specific topic or event. |
Twitter Blue | A subscription service that offers additional features, such as ad-free browsing and the ability to edit tweets. |

Twitter Safety and Privacy
Twitter takes user safety and privacy seriously. The platform offers several features to help users protect their accounts, such as two-factor authentication, privacy settings, and reporting tools. Users can also block and mute other users to control their interactions on the platform.
